Why is it controversial to say that only citizens should vote in American elections?On today’s Road to November, I’m talking about the Supreme Court’s latest move on citizenship verification, the fight over voter rolls and mail-in ballots, and why Congress needs to act. Election integrity shouldn’t be partisan. We should all want elections that are secure, transparent, and worthy of our trust.November is coming.
